I have a couple of sites with blog/news pages. I want a nice simple way of posting a number of pictures into a blog so that they are displayed as a gallery, thumbnailed or rotating whatever and I see a lot of bloggers use an external free service then copy and paste the auto-generated code.

Are they any problems with doing this in GetSimple? Any recommended systems? What's the best way to do this?

Whichever image gallery service you use (picasa, imgur, photobucket, fotopic etc.) you can get a html code of created gallery to embed it on your site.
You just have to paste its code in source view mode when you edit a page in GS, or temporarily turn off wysiwyg editor.

But from the other hand, i18n gallery plugin is way simpler to use, and everything is controlled by yourself.
